would the gains be the same for a gen 3 3.4 and gen v 3.6 or would there be a advantage to the gen v due to it being more efficient
Ummm headers, intake, colder plugs and tune would get you a 3.4 on a gen 3 and a 3.6 on a gen v
a 3.2 with plog, intake, tune, plugs on a ported Gen 3?
No, 3.4 at the lowest IMO.
Get headers.
3.4 = More boost but more heat OR
3.5 = More timing, less heat but less boost.
Pick your poison.
And as for the Gen V, you could run a 3.6 on a Gen V and that would roughly equal a 3.4 on a Gen III but the Gen V will be more efficient. Gen V > Gen III
